导读: imtoken官方下载app涵盖了区块链技术工具大全,以图解形式呈现,犹如解锁区块链世界的密钥,它能帮助用户更直观地了解和运用各类区块链技术工具,为用户打开区块链世界的大门,无论是新手初步认识区块链,还是专业人士深入探索相关技术,该app都能凭借其丰富的工具资源及清晰的图解,为其提供便利,助力他们更...
IMtoken官方下载app涵盖了区块链技术工具大全,以图解形式呈现,犹如解锁区块链世界的密钥,它能帮助用户更直观地了解和运用各类区块链技术工具,为用户打开区块链世界的大门,无论是新手初步认识区块链,还是专业人士深入探索相关技术,该app都能凭借其丰富的工具资源及清晰的图解,为其提供便利,助力他们更好地参与到区块链领域中。
在当今这个被数字化浪潮席卷的时代,区块链技术凭借其去中心化、不可篡改等独特特性,宛如一颗璀璨的新星,成为了众多行业瞩目的焦点,从金融领域的创新应用,到供应链管理的优化升级,区块链正以一种潜移默化却又深刻的方式,逐步改变着我们的生活和工作模式,倘若想要深入探寻区块链那神秘的奥秘,掌握一系列实用的区块链技术工具就显得至关重要,本文将借助详细且直观的图解,为大家精心呈现一份全面的区块链技术工具大全,助力大家更好地了解并运用这些工具,开启区块链世界的探索之旅。
- 简介:Solidity是专门为以太坊区块链平台量身打造的智能合约编程语言,它在语法和编程逻辑上与JavaScript有着诸多相似之处,对于有一定编程基础的开发者而言,能够轻松上手,快速掌握其编程技巧。
- 图解说明:在精心绘制的图中,可以清晰展示Solidity代码的基本结构,其中包括合约的定义,这就像是搭建一座大厦的框架,明确了合约的基本规则和功能;还有函数的编写,函数如同大厦中的各个房间,承担着不同的具体任务,一个简单的以太坊智能合约可能包含一个构造函数,用于在合约创建时进行必要的初始化操作,以及一些对外公开的函数,方便与外界进行交互,通过图形化的方式,能够让开发者清晰地看到这些代码模块之间的逻辑关系和数据流向。
- 应用场景:Solidity主要应用于开发以太坊上的智能合约,在去中心化金融(DeFi)应用领域,它可以实现借贷、交易等复杂的金融业务逻辑;在非同质化代币(NFT)合约方面,能够确保每个NFT的唯一性和不可替代性,为数字资产的交易和流通提供坚实的技术支持。
Truffle
- 简介:Truffle是一款在以太坊开发领域广受欢迎的开发框架,它犹如一位贴心的助手,为开发者提供了项目管理、编译、部署和测试等一系列全面且强大的功能,借助Truffle,开发者可以更加高效地组织项目结构,减少开发过程中的繁琐操作,大大提高开发效率。
- 图解说明:可以绘制一个详细的流程图,全面展示Truffle在项目开发过程中的使用步骤,从项目初始化开始,就像是为项目搭建一个稳固的根基;接着进行合约编译,将开发者编写的代码转化为可执行的合约;然后将合约部署到以太坊网络,让合约真正在区块链上运行;最后进行单元测试,确保合约的功能符合预期,每个环节都清晰可见,让开发者对整个开发流程有一个直观的认识。
- 应用场景:Truffle适用于以太坊智能合约的全生命周期开发,无论是小型的创新项目,还是大型的企业级应用,Truffle都能发挥重要作用,帮助开发者更加高效、稳定地完成开发任务。
Remix
- 简介:Remix是一个基于浏览器的集成开发环境(IDE),它的最大优势在于无需在本地安装复杂的开发环境,只要有浏览器,开发者就可以随时随地进行智能合约的编写、调试和部署,这为开发者提供了极大的便利,尤其适合初学者和在不同环境下进行开发的人员。
- 图解说明:通过展示Remix的界面布局,包括代码编辑器,开发者可以在这里尽情挥洒自己的代码创意;编译按钮,一键完成代码的编译;部署选项,轻松将合约部署到区块链上,通过截图和详细的标注,让读者清楚地了解如何在Remix中进行各项操作,降低了学习成本。
- 应用场景:对于区块链开发的初学者来说,Remix是一个绝佳的入门工具,它可以帮助初学者快速验证智能合约的功能,通过简单的操作就能看到代码的运行效果,增强学习的信心和兴趣。
钱包工具
MetaMask
- 简介:MetaMask是一款在以太坊生态系统中广受欢迎的钱包插件,它可以作为浏览器扩展使用,就像在浏览器中安装了一个便捷的数字钱包,用户可以在浏览器中轻松管理以太坊账户,查看账户余额,进行交易操作,为用户提供了便捷、安全的资产管理方式。
- 图解说明:呈现MetaMask的界面,包括账户余额显示,让用户一目了然地了解自己的资产状况;交易记录查看,方便用户追溯每一笔交易的详情;添加自定义代币等功能,满足用户多样化的资产需求,通过截图和箭头标注,详细说明每个功能的操作方法,即使是初次使用的用户也能快速上手。
- 应用场景:在参与以太坊上的各种去中心化应用(DApp)时,MetaMask是必不可少的工具,用户可以使用它进行资产存储和交易,确保资产的安全和便捷流通。
Ledger Nano S/X
- 简介:Ledger Nano S/X是一款专业的硬件钱包,为用户的加密资产提供了更高的安全性,它通过物理设备存储用户的私钥,将私钥与网络隔离,有效防止私钥被网络攻击窃取,为用户的资产安全保驾护航。
- 图解说明:展示Ledger Nano S/X的外观和连接方式,让用户了解如何将硬件钱包与电脑进行连接,展示在电脑上使用Ledger Live软件进行账户管理的界面,说明如何通过硬件钱包进行交易签名等操作,通过详细的图解,让用户清楚地了解硬件钱包的使用方法和安全机制。
- 应用场景:适合存储大量加密资产的用户,对于那些拥有较多加密资产的投资者来说,Ledger Nano S/X可以为资产安全提供可靠保障,让他们更加放心地持有和管理自己的资产。
区块链浏览器
Etherscan
- 简介:Etherscan是以太坊的区块链浏览器,它就像是一个区块链的信息宝库,用户可以通过它查询以太坊上的交易记录、账户余额、智能合约代码等信息,为用户提供了全面、准确的区块链数据查询服务。
- 图解说明:截取Etherscan的界面,展示如何通过输入交易哈希、账户地址等信息进行查询,标注出不同信息的展示区域,如交易详情、区块高度等,让用户能够快速找到自己需要的信息,通过直观的图解,帮助用户更好地使用Etherscan进行信息查询。
- 应用场景:对于开发者来说,Etherscan可以用于调试智能合约,通过查看合约的代码和交易记录,发现并解决潜在的问题;对于普通用户来说,可以通过它了解自己的交易状态和账户情况,掌握自己的资产动态。
Blockchair
- 简介:Blockchair是一款支持多种区块链的浏览器,包括比特币、以太坊等,它不仅提供了基本的区块链信息查询功能,还具备丰富的数据分析功能,如地址标签、交易趋势分析等,通过对区块链数据的深入分析,为用户提供有价值的市场信息和数据参考。
- 图解说明:展示Blockchair的界面,突出其多链支持和数据分析功能,通过图表和数据展示,说明如何利用这些功能进行区块链数据的深入分析,通过交易趋势分析图表,用户可以了解市场的动态和趋势,为投资决策提供参考。
- 应用场景:对于区块链研究者和投资者来说,Blockchair是一个不可或缺的工具,它可以提供有价值的市场信息和数据参考,帮助他们更好地了解区块链市场的动态,做出更加明智的投资决策。
共识算法模拟工具
Geth
- 简介:Geth是以太坊的官方客户端,它具有强大的功能,可以用于搭建以太坊私有链,并模拟以太坊的共识算法(如PoW、PoS等),通过Geth,开发者可以深入研究以太坊的共识机制,为区块链应用的开发和测试提供有力支持。
- 图解说明:绘制一个架构图,展示Geth在搭建私有链过程中的各个组件和它们之间的关系,说明如何配置Geth节点,包括节点的参数设置、网络连接等;以及如何进行共识算法的模拟,让开发者了解共识算法的运行原理和实现方式。
- 应用场景:开发者可以使用Geth来研究以太坊的共识机制,通过模拟不同的共识算法,探索其优缺点和适用场景,也可以利用Geth进行区块链应用的测试和开发,确保应用在不同的共识机制下都能稳定运行。
区块链技术工具无疑是开启区块链世界大门的关键钥匙,通过掌握这些工具,我们能够更加深入地了解区块链的原理和应用,在区块链的海洋中自由探索,本文通过详细的图解,为大家全面介绍了一系列常见的区块链技术工具,希望能够帮助大家在区块链的学习和实践中取得更加优异的成果,随着区块链技术的持续发展和不断创新,相信未来还会有更多优秀的工具涌现出来,为区块链的发展注入新的活力,让我们一同满怀期待,迎接区块链技术更加辉煌的未来。
转载请注明出处:qbadmin,如有疑问,请联系()。
本文地址:https://avic1-fai.com/ggh/3209.html
